Modern modern technology encourages resting time, which, certainly, minimizes NEAT. According to researchers, lots of people in the U.S. have "sitting condition" and would have reduced rates of obesity and lifestyle-related illness if NEAT were enhanced. Many adults invest greater than 70 percent of their waking hours operating at a desk, riding in a vehicle, eating meals, playing video clip games and watching television.

-1

Decreasing and/or damaging up sitting time should now be taken into consideration a significant public health top priority (Hamilton et al., 2008). It is a reputable phenomenon that students experience weight gain throughout the initial year of university. This is a result of a number of aspects, consisting of lowered exercise, boosted inactive habits (i.e., sitting time) and inadequate eating behaviors [American University Health Organization (ACHA), 2010]

-1

Couple of studies have recorded the efficiency of personal training and/or physical fitness training techniques in the university populace. Even more, no previous research studies have actually assessed the habits for the quantity of resting time outside of personal training and health and fitness coaching sessions. Little, if any, literature have documented whether personal training and fitness mentoring work at enhancing physical-activity patterns while reducing less active habits (i.e., resting time).
